The young technician waited a moment more then turned on her
heel and headed for the door, almost colliding with someone
hovering outside.

Scott closed his eyes and gave his head a shake. This was a
nightmare!
He sighed and looked back at the padd Angela had handed to
him a few minutes before.
He understood that Alexander Rice had been under alot of
pressure in the couple of days before he left and that
probably explained the few minor catastrophes that had
greeted Scott when he'd arrived as a replacement but sorting
them out when the clock was ticking away the hours to
departure was not a good start.

He scrolled down the padd, vaguely aware that someone had
entered his office and imagining it was Angela returned with
another query said, without looking up, " Yes?"
There was no reply but Scott frowned for he became aware of

a fragrance, a perfume and surely it was the same as...

"Excuse me, is this the Chief Medical Officer's office?"
Mercedes asked as she stood inside the door, full well aware
of where she was.

Scotts appeared not to believe his eyes when he looked up
but then a wide smile spread across his face as he got to
his feet and said: " This is a surprise...what are you doing
here?" He edged around his desk to step forward and greet
her.

Mercedes resisted the urge to give him a hug, knowing that
the glass walls of his office were open to all of Sickbay to
see through. Instead, she gave him a rather awkward pat on
the shoulder. "I wanted to surprise you," she said. "After
we talked last... I decided a little change was in order, so
I asked for a transfer to the Chimera. You're looking at the
new Deputy Science Chief."

" That's amazing!" he replied and couldnt have looked more
pleased than a cat who had just lapped up all the cream.
He too was aware that their meeting was open to view so
simply said. " Take a seat"   and gently touched  her arm to
propel her in the right direction, returning to his own
place.

"Thank you," Mercedes said as she sat down. "It's quite
exciting being back on the Chimera."

" A bit like old times." he agreed "...so ...you're new
department?"

"I've been brushing up on my science," she replied. "I'm a
bit rusty. The Chief of Science has given me some exercises
and tests to go through to make sure I'm up to speed with
the latest scientific developments. Needless to say I've
been doing a lot of reading the last 24 hours."

He nodded and watched her face for a moment or two thinking
that he wouldnt have believed it if half an hour ago someone
had told him Mercedes would be sitting opposite and chatting
to him before the end of the day.

" So..." he said "  Explain it to me please...I mean, you
didnt mention anything about planning a change when we met
in the departure lounge."

"No, it was a last minute decision," she said, feeling a
little self-conscious and not sure if she could tell him
that he was the main reason she was here... yet. "My
position with the MRI wasn't indefinite. It was likely I
would get a transfer or a reassignment, and I decided I
wanted  a new challenge."

He nodded to her, thinking that it was a reasonable
explanation but feeling slightly disappointed that that was
the only factor behind it.
 He flashed a quick smile. " Well we all need challenges
from time to time." he said "....and at the moment mine is
to get all our supplies on board before departure."

"I've heard there have been some delays," she replied.
"Apparently there was an issue with security's weapons
transfer as well. Luckily for now my job is just to make
sure I know what's going on in the department and to know my
chronotons from my chronometrics." Mercedes laughed a little
at her joke, then added, "If you need some help, let me
know."

" I'll sort it, don't worry...but thanks for the offer, I'll
keep it in mind." He gave a warm smile.

"Then I will leave you to it," Mercedes said as she stood
up. "I should get back to my reading. LtCmdr Ra-Zerphimi
also wants me to do a chart update before we leave."

Scott stood too but with a frown asked: " Is that your job
too?"

"Normally a stellar cartographer would do it, but I think
he's trying to break me in gently," she smiled. "I'll stop
by again tomorrow, if you're not too busy."

"I'm never too busy to see you." he replied moving around
the desk nearer to where she was. " You know that." he
added.
